Zhaoyan Gu is a scholar working on Molecular Biology, Surgery and Epidemiology. According to data from OpenAlex, Zhaoyan Gu has authored 25 papers receiving a total of 541 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Molecular Biology, 7 papers in Surgery and 6 papers in Epidemiology. Recurrent topics in Zhaoyan Gu’s work include Pancreatic Islet Dysfunction and Regeneration (7 papers), Heme Oxygenase-1 and Carbon Monoxide (4 papers) and Autophagy in Disease and Therapy (4 papers). Zhaoyan Gu is often cited by papers focused on Pancreatic Islet Dysfunction and Regeneration (7 papers), Heme Oxygenase-1 and Carbon Monoxide (4 papers) and Autophagy in Disease and Therapy (4 papers). Zhaoyan Gu collaborates with scholars based in China. Zhaoyan Gu's co-authors include Jianjun Gao, Chunlin Li, Xinyu Miao, Qin Liu, Yuanxing Zhang, Dahai Yang, Yanping Gong, Zhuang Wang, Lin Li and Yu Liu and has published in prestigious journals such as Nature Communications, The Journal of Immunology and PLoS ONE.
